Optic Chiasm
The part of the brain where the optic nerves partially cross, located at the base of the brain and is crucial for visual processing.
Lens
A curved piece of glass or other transparent material used in optical devices to focus or disperse light and form images.
Microelectrodes
Small electrodes used to record electrical activity from single neurons or to stimulate precise areas in the brain or nervous system.
Visual Cortex
The part of the cerebral cortex that receives and processes sensory nerve impulses from the eyes.
